Taylor,
Try this. Make sure your default song is not the current project you're working on. If it is, make a new default song (or use Logic's original default song) that is completely void of any plugins and AU instruments and plugins. Close Logic, the restart. Once the "stock" default song loads, close it and open the project you're currently working on.
I've run into this problem, and for some reason, this workaround seems to help.
